Dream on: No White Christmas for us

A White Christmas is out and after three days of rain so is a wet Christmas, forecasters say.

Rain will move into the area Sunday night and stick around till about dusk on Christmas Eve, the National Weather Service said.

Chance of rain is 70 percent Monday and 100 percent Tuesday and Wednesday with 1-2 inches of accumulation by early Wednesday. Highs will hover around 43 on Tuesday and spike to 57 on Christmas Eve. Things dry out on Christmas Day weatherwise, with a high of 48 under sunny skies. Friday should be nice as well for after-Christmas shopping, with the high reaching 54 and another dose of sun to go with those deep discounts.
